Subject: Lost-badge procedure — read now

Team,

Effective immediately at Varntide House: anyone reporting a lost badge gets logged in the red binder, no exceptions. Check photo ID, confirm against the staff roster, and deactivate the old badge before issuing a temp. Temps are valid 48 hours only. If the person is not on the roster, call Maris in Security and do not issue anything. Escalate repeat losers to Facilities. The temp badges unlock the lobby turnstiles using the code below.

turnstile pass: bdg-YEOZLM-79341408

**Q: Why are we moving cron jobs to Driftwheel instead of fixing the cron host?**

A: Cron gives us no retries, no dependency ordering, and no visibility when jobs overlap. Driftwheel provides all three plus per-run logs. Migration is mechanical for most jobs: wrap the script, declare a schedule, delete the crontab entry. Jobs with shared lockfiles need refactoring first. The migration checklist and tracking sheet are on the internal page below.

operations page: https://confluence.zemvarlabs.internal/projects/display/browse/display/8963

// Thumbnail queue tuning — Pikshelf media pipeline.
// The worker pool pulls render jobs from the Drossel queue; these
// constants govern concurrency, per-job timeout, and retry backoff.
// Reviewer note: concurrency above 8 starves the transcode pool on
// shared nodes, which is why the cap looks low. Retries are capped
// because oversized PSDs fail deterministically. Current values below.

tuning table, kawep-tawif:
CAPS = {
    "olidor": 80,
    "belion": 7,
    "quenys": 225,
    "druox": 839,
    "fraath": 482,
}

### Step 4: Encoding detection

Textpile now uses the Glyphsense library to detect encodings on uploaded text files instead of assuming UTF-8. After pulling the new branch, run the migration script once to backfill detection results for existing uploads. The worker reads its detection thresholds from the environment, so confirm your local settings match the values shown below.

settings of bafof-tagep:
[frador]
port = 9300
region = west-1
host = frador.norvacorp.corp
timeout_ms = 3000
retries = 5